Academy Award®-Winning Director Robert Wise’s Original Masterpiece Lands Onto Blu-Ray Disc And DVD December 2 From Twentieth Century Fox Home Entertainment
Packed With Out-Of-This-World Bonus Material, Including An Exclusive First Look At The New Movie THE DAY THE EARTH STOOD STILL Starring Keanu Reeves And Jennifer Connelly
THE DAY THE EARTH STOOD STILL Special Edition BD will contain two never-before-seen, high-definition BD exclusive features: “Gort Command!,” an arcade-style shooting gallery game and “Interactive Theremin: Create Your Own Score,” where viewers can re-score the film’s opening sequence. Both the BD and DVD versions of THE DAY THE EARTH STOOD STILL Special Edition feature all-new and exclusive bonus materials including legendary composer and Academy Award®-winner*** Bernard Herrmann’s isolated score; film and sci-fi featurettes – including a “Making Of The Day The Earth Stood Still” and “Decoding Klaatu Barada Nikto: Science Fiction As A Metaphor” – an audio presentation of the original short story; commentaries from Robert Wise and other film and music historians; and more.
Arriving in time for the theatrical release of its 2008 remake starring Keanu Reeves (The Matrix) and Academy Award® winner**** Jennifer Connelly (A Beautiful Mind), THE DAY THE EARTH STOOD STILL Special Edition Blu-ray Disc will be available for $34.99 U.S. / $37.99 Canada and the two-disc DVD will be available for a suggested retail price of $19.98 U.S. / $21.98 Canada. Synopsis:
A spaceship lands in Washington D.C., capturing the attention of the world. But the alien emissary it brings refuses to reveal his mission to any single government, leaving the military, the politicians, and millions of ordinary people to wait in fear. Soon their distrust turns to calls for violence. But one young woman and her son befriend him…and soon realize that they may be all that stands between the human race and total destruction.
